The Grand Elk Railroad is a Class III railroad which operates in the states of Indiana and Michigan. Grand Elk Railroad's one of several short-line railroads owned by Watco Companies of Pittsburg, Kansas. The company leases a 123 miles (198 km) line from the Norfolk Southern running south from Grand Rapids, Michigan through Kalamazoo, Michigan to Elkhart, Indiana. The line they lease was a former Grand Rapids and Indiana Railroad mainline from Grand Rapids to Kalamazoo.
